The laser can be more effective if you take good care of it right after the procedure.

It's best not to wash your face on the day of the procedure, and you can wash your face gently from the next day.
You can wash your face after 3 days, but please do not remove scabs on purpose.





Your face can get red or has scabs for 2 to 3 days after the procedure, and after a week after the procedure, you can check your clean skin.

The CC laser is adjustable for energy intensity and treatment mode, so it can be treated even for people with sensitive skin.
However, it is recommended to moisturize and apply moisturizing cream frequently as it may dry immediately after treatment.
Also, applying regenerative cream and serum is helpful and please make sure to apply sunscreen when you go out.
